  • Page 5: Assembly

    ASSEMBLY Tools required: Philips screwdriver, 5mm hex key, 13mm,14mm, and 15mm wrench. Attach part 5 and 6 to the bottom of the exercise bike (part 1) using part 4, 3 and 2. Insert part 11 under part 5 and 6, if needed.
  • Page 6 Attach part 14 as shown in the photo. Screw the handle until it is about halfway in. Insert part 12 into saddle bar holder. Assemble part 9 and 10 together. Slide part 10 into saddle bar (part 12) and attach it using part 13.
  • Page 7 Attach part 14 as shown in the photo. Screw the handle until it is about halfway in. Insert part 19 into handlebar holder. Attach part 17 onto part 19 using already installed screws. Attach display (part 15) onto handlebar (part 17) and fasten using the 2 screws part 16. Place part 18 onto handlebar.
  • Page 8 Install pedal 7 and 8 onto pedal arms. Left pedal is marked with a “L” letter and right pedal is marked with a “R” letter. Fasten the left pedal by turning it in an anticlockwise direction. Fasten the right pedal by turning it in a clockwise direction. SENSOR PULSE Insert sensor cable from exercise bike into the back of the display sensor port.
  • Page 9: Insert Batteries

    INSERT BATTERIES Requires 2 AAA batteries (not included) Remove the display compartment cover Insert new batteries. Remember to use the + and – terminals correctly. Close the compartment. WARNING: Keep batteries out of reach of toddlers and small children because of the risk of ingestion, which may result in potentially fatal internal damage, or choking.
  • Page 10: How To Use

    HOW TO USE 1. To adjust seat height, pull and hold out the knob while moving seat bar up or down. To tighten the seat bar, turn the seat bar knob clockwise. 2. To adjust handlebar height, pull and hold out the knob while moving handlebar up or down. To tighten the handlebar, turn the handlebar knob clockwise.
  • Page 11: Display

    DISPLAY Auto ON/OFF: the display will automatically turn on when using the exercise bike or by pressing the button on the display. The exercise bike will automatically turn off after 4-5 minutes when not using the exercise bike and not pressing button on the display. By pressing the Mode button, the display will show different information.
  • Page 12: Specifications

    SPECIFICATIONS Weight: 24.5 kg Dimensions: 1140 x 540 x 1240 mm Max user weight: 150 kg DISPLAY Batteries: 2 x AAA Batteries 1.5V (not included). Q: Display will not turn on. A: Replace battery in display unit. Q: Pulse reader not working. A: Check that pulse cable is connected to the back of the display unit.
